Toronto paid tribute to the memory of Russian hockey player Amirov; his family was in the stands during the NHL game

NHL Club”Toronto Maple Leafs » paid tribute to the memory of the Russian hockey player Rodrion Amirova during the match against the New Jersey Devils (5:6), reports The Hockey News.

The ceremony took place during the first break of the regular season game. A video dedicated to Rodion was broadcast on the arena screens. Amirov’s mother, father and two sisters were present at the match and were greeted by applause from the Canadian club’s supporters.

Amirov died on August 14, 2023 in Germany at the age of 21. The player had previously been diagnosed with a brain tumor.

In the 2020 NHL Draft, Amirov was selected by Toronto in the first round, 15th overall.
